Length of Credit History

My credit history indicates a length of over 14 years, however, I did obtain credit long before that.  My question is as follows:  Is the length of history only based upon an 'Open' Account?  What happened to the credit that I previously had, did it just drop off because the accounts were closed?

Closed accounts do factor in to AAoA. They remain for UP TO 10 years beyond the closed date. So, anything that has been closed for over 10 years has by now gone bye-bye.
